    Not for me. I'd have still backed Arsenal win, lose or draw. It's too early for a game like that to have any significance other than bragging rights.

    Arsenal are a cohesive unit, with players that have played together for years and with an experienced manager. People can criticise Wenger all they like when it comes to not being able to win things, but that man knows how to deliver when it comes to top 4. They've added a world class talent in Ozil and will probably strengthen in the January window. Liverpool are similar but with less quality and their chances will heavily depend on Suarez playing out of his skin and their spine staying fit, not being in Europe will probably help them improve their league position.

    Spurs are pretty a new team with an inexperienced manager with, IMO, an imbalance to the squad. People talk about our attacking midfielders but I'd rather have too much creativity than none at all.

    Arsenal to finish 4th at least is printing money in my view.
